Robert Redford , one of the most iconic stars in the history of movies — plus an Oscar-winning director, a political and environmental activist, and possibly independent filmmaking’s most vocal and active supporter — died this morning at the age of 89 . As movie fans mourn the death of one of the best to ever get in front of, behind, or anywhere near the vicinity of a camera, you might find yourself in the mood to watch some Robert Redford movies… but where to start? Well, you could do a whole lot worse than starting with Butch Cassidy and the Sundance Kid , arguably Redford’s best movie and one of the best movies ever made.
